Loss of teeth over time can make simple activities like eating and speaking difficult. While several treatment options exist, the All-on-4 dental implant procedure is widely used for full-arch rehabilitation in carefully selected cases. Understanding its correct indications, along with realistic advantages and limitations, is important before considering this treatment.
What is the All-on-4 Concept?
The All-on-4 technique involves placing four implants in the jaw—typically two in the front (placed vertically) and two in the back (placed at an angle)—to support a full-arch fixed prosthesis. This design helps utilize available bone efficiently and provides support for a complete set of teeth.
Indications for All-on-4 Implants
1. Completely Edentulous Patients
The most appropriate indication is for patients who have lost all teeth in one or both arches. It provides a fixed alternative to conventional complete dentures.
2. Terminal Dentition (Hopeless Remaining Teeth)
Patients with multiple teeth that have poor prognosis due to advanced decay, severe wear, or periodontal disease may benefit from full-arch extraction followed by implant-supported rehabilitation.
3. Patients Seeking Fixed Prosthesis Instead of Dentures
Individuals who are unable to adapt to removable dentures due to instability, gag reflex, or discomfort may be considered for All-on-4 treatment.
4. Adequate Bone in Anterior Region
This technique is particularly indicated when sufficient bone is present in the front (anterior) part of the jaw, even if posterior bone is reduced. It is not a universal substitute for bone grafting in all severe bone loss cases.
5. Patients Suitable for Immediate Loading
(Case-Dependent)
In selected cases with good primary implant stability, a provisional prosthesis may be delivered early (often within a short period). However, this depends on clinical conditions and is not guaranteed for every patient.
Advantages of All-on-4 Implants
- Fixed full-arch solution: Provides better stability compared to removable dentures
- Fewer implants required: Only four implants support a full arch, reducing surgical complexity
- Efficient use of available bone: Angled implants help avoid anatomical structures like sinuses or nerves in some cases
- Reduced treatment time (in selected cases): Compared to staged implant approaches
- Improved function: Better chewing ability and speech compared to conventional dentures
- Enhanced patient comfort: No need for denture adhesives or removal during daily use
Disadvantages and Limitations
- Technique-sensitive procedure: Requires careful planning and experienced clinicians
- Not suitable for all bone conditions: Severe bone loss may still require grafting or alternative approaches
- Higher initial cost: Compared to removable prosthetic options
- Hygiene challenges: Cleaning under the prosthesis requires special care and patient compliance
- Risk of mechanical complications: Such as screw loosening, prosthesis fracture, or wear over time
- Biological risks: Includes peri-implant diseases if oral hygiene is poor
- Dependence on few implants: Failure of one implant can significantly affect the entire prosthesis
Important Considerations
Proper case selection is critical. Factors such as systemic health, smoking habits, bone quality, oral hygiene, and patient expectations must be evaluated thoroughly. Radiographic assessment and treatment planning play a key role in long-term success.

While it offers several functional and practical benefits, it is not suitable for every case and has its own limitations. A detailed clinical evaluation is essential to determine whether this approach is appropriate for a specific patient.
